collegestudent wrote:
Could you explain to me what each of those are?


OS is your Windows 7 disk and to find if you have the Recovery partition left-click on My Computer and it will list the drives. The C drive would be your main drive where Windows 7 is installed and if there is a recovery partition you will probably find it on the D drive. If you didn't receive the Win7 disk when you purchased your computer there is very likely a Recovery partition.

Ok, it would appear that you don't have a Recovery Partition. The disk you found would not be the correct disk. I've never seen a Windows 7 OS disk but if it's anything like XP you can't mistake it. I suspect that a bad driver is causing your problem and we'll need the OS disk to replace the ntoskrnl.exe file  which is critical in your boot up. If you can't find the OS disk, perhaps you can borrow one but it must be the exact same model that's installed on your computer.

It is strongly recommended that you run only one antivirus program at a time. Having more than one antivirus program active in memory uses additional resources and can result in program conflicts and false virus alerts. If you choose to install more than one antivirus program on your computer, then only one of them should be active in memory at a time.
